The Butcher of Kingsville is a full service, specialty butcher shop focusing on local, responsibly raised and organic meats, artisanal cheeses and handcrafted foods. We create weekly burger and sausage features and offer specialty foods and products all in beautiful downtown Kingsville.Our team of young, skilled butchers have resurrected the craft of whole animal butchery respecting the animal for all its parts. The openness of our shop reflects our nothing-to-hide philosophy. We love our community and strive to be an active contributing member of it.The opportunities abound in our space and there is no lack of creativity and passion. We are looking for a self-motivated, creative, task-oriented Marketing Manager to join our team to strengthen the relationship we have with our community and our customers, both existing and new. We want to open our doors for other local purveyors to come in and be part of our story. We want to share the beauty we see in our space with the world and need your help to do it.We are looking for a wizard Marketing Manager to support and grow the Butcher of Kingsville brand. The Marketing Manager specializes in digital marketing but is versed in traditional marketing channels as well. The Marketing Manager is responsible for developing the marketing strategy and executing it across all owned and paid digital channels (website, email, FB, Instagram, LinkedIn, YouTube, Tik Tok, Snapchat and Pinterest).ROLE: The Marketing Manager works in tandem with our leadership team to develop a marketing strategy and execute digital marketing services. The Manager is responsible for but not limited to website and social media management, digital advertising, email marketing, content creation, and creative business development.YOU ARE: · Driven and motivated· You believe in the values of sustainability, community support and collaboration· You have a passion for growth, are eager to learn about our industry and share what we do· You love being a part of a high performing teamRESPONSIBILITIES: · Work with the leadership team to develop the annual and quarterly marketing strategy.· Develop annual and quarterly marketing plans leveraging the ideal mix of digital and traditional marketing routes to achieve desired goals.· Assist in developing the strategy, and leading the design and execution of website (new features and content).· Execution and management of digital advertising campaigns on Facebook, Instagram, YouTube, TikTok, and more.· You have a creative flair and understanding of social media trends and best practices in content production.· Execution of email marketing campaigns (including copywriting) to drive brand awareness and sales for clients.· Day-to-day management of social media communities including developing content calendars, responding to followers, and developing campaigns to facilitate online customer care.· Develop reports and provide insights on successes and areas for improvement.· Meet both long-term and short-term project deadlines and commitments.· Follow processes for developing, reviewing, and approving strategies and content.· Interpret and apply client feedback to ongoing projects.· Maintaining an awareness of current industry and technology standards, social media, competitive landscape, and market trends.REQUIREMENTS: · Degree or diploma in Communications or Marketing (preferred) plus 1-2 years of digital marketing experience.· You have good verbal and written communication skills.· Trained and proficient in using Facebook Business Manager, Facebook Ads Manager, Google Ads, Google Analytics, MailChimp, Instagram, TikTok, and Hootsuite Social.· A firm understanding of Adobe Creative Suite (Photoshop, InDesign, Illustrator) is considered an asset.· Experience with websites built on WordPress, Shopify, and/or SquareSpace is considered an asset.· Any understanding of SEO and SEO best practices is considered an asset.· Strategic and innovative mindset.· Knowledge and understanding of marketing trends.· Attention to detail and quality under challenging deadlines.· Strong communication skills.· Sound judgment and project management skills, able to balance priorities and manage optimal workflow.· Live within Kingsville or Windsor/Essex County as in office meetings will be required.Job Types: Part-time, PermanentPart-time hours: 20-25 per weekSalary: $20.00-$25.00 per hourSchedule:
